Top 5 Tycoon Games on Android in Ireland: Q2 2022 Performance

In Q2 2022, the top 5 Tycoon games on the Android platform in Ireland showcased varying performance trends in terms of weekly revenue, downloads, and active users. Here's a detailed look at their performance metrics:

Township from Playrix saw significant fluctuations in weekly revenue, starting at approximately $4.7K in late March and peaking at around $9K by the end of June. Weekly downloads for the game started strong with 1K in late April but saw a decline to around 400 by mid-June. Weekly active users experienced a similar trend, starting at 10.4K in late March, peaking at 11.2K in mid-April, and then dropping to about 9.3K by the end of June.

Last Fortress: Underground from LIFE IS A GAME LIMITED showed a steady increase in weekly revenue, starting at nearly $1K in late March and reaching approximately $2.5K by the end of June. Weekly downloads had a notable peak of 1.6K in late April but declined to around 240 by the end of June. The game’s weekly active users followed a similar pattern, starting at 455 in late March, peaking at 1.9K in late April, and then dropping to around 815 by the end of June.

Build It: Craft Сonstruction from Freeplay Inc saw a surge in weekly downloads, starting with 75 in mid-May and peaking at 1.7K by the end of May. However, downloads declined to about 254 by the end of June. Weekly active users mirrored this trend, starting with 73 in mid-May, peaking at 4K in early June, and then decreasing to approximately 2.3K by the end of June.

Klondike Adventures: Farm Game from VIZOR APPS LTD. maintained relatively stable weekly revenue, starting at $2.5K in late March and fluctuating around $2.7K by the end of June. Weekly downloads remained consistent, with minor fluctuations around 300. Weekly active users also showed stability, hovering around 3.5K throughout the quarter.

Hay Day from Supercell exhibited a steady weekly revenue trend, starting at $1.6K in late March and remaining around $1.4K to $1.9K through June. Weekly downloads were stable, averaging around 250, while weekly active users were consistent, starting at 4.9K in late March and slightly decreasing to about 4.6K by the end of June.
